Ingredients
For the Birria
- 4 dried guajillo peppers
- 4 dried ancho chiles
- 4 chipotle peppers in adobo
- 1 onion, chopped
- 4 garlic cloves
- 1/2 cup crushed tomatoes
- 1/2 cup organic beef stock (You can sub with water)
- 1 Tbsp apple cider vinegar
- 2 bay leaves
- 2 Tbsps Mexican oregano
- 1 tsp dried thyme
- 1/2 tsp cumin
- 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
- 1/2 tsp ground allspice
- 3 lbs. organic chuck roast beef, chopped into medium-large chunks
For Assembling Tacos
- 1 Tbsp Ext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tsp sea salt
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 onion, diced
- 4 cups organic beef stock
- 2 cups water
- 12 organic corn tortillas
- shredded Oaxaca cheese
- 1 cup chopped fresh cilantro
- Pico de Gallo
How to Make My Fave Birria Tacos
Step 1: Prepare the Sauce
- In a large pot, add the dried guajillo peppers, ancho chiles, chipotle peppers, chopped onion, garlic cloves, crushed tomatoes, and apple cider vinegar.
- Pour in ½ cup of beef stock and bring to a simmer. Cook until the peppers soften (about 10 minutes).
- Transfer the mixture to a blender and blend until smooth.
Step 2: Cook the Beef
- In the same pot, heat olive oil over medium-high heat.
- Season the beef chunks with salt, pepper, and garlic powder before adding them to the pot.
- Brown the beef on all sides (approximately 5–7 minutes).
- Add the blended sauce back into the pot along with bay leaves, oregano, thyme, cumin, cinnamon, smoked paprika, allspice, remaining beef stock, and water.
Step 3: Braise the Meat
- Bring everything to a boil then reduce heat to low.
- Cover and let it simmer for about 150 minutes or until beef is tender enough to shred easily.
Step 4: Assemble Tacos
- Heat a skillet or griddle over medium heat.
- Dip each tortilla briefly in the consomé then place it on the skillet.
- Add shredded beef and top with Oaxaca cheese.
- Fold tortillas in half and cook until crispy on both sides (about 3–5 minutes).
- Serve hot with fresh cilantro and Pico de Gallo on top.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making My Fave Birria Tacos, it’s easy to overlook some key steps. Here are common mistakes to avoid for the best results.
- Skipping the soaking: Not soaking the dried chiles can lead to a bland flavor. Always soak them in hot water for at least 20 minutes before blending.
- Using low-quality beef: Cheap cuts can result in tough meat. Opt for organic chuck roast for tenderness and rich flavor.
- Not seasoning adequately: Under-seasoning your beef can make the tacos bland. Be generous with spices like cumin and smoked paprika.
- Frying tortillas too quickly: If you fry your tortillas too fast, they won’t crisp up properly. Fry them on medium heat until golden brown and crispy.
- Ignoring resting time: Skipping the resting time after cooking can dry out the beef. Allow it to rest for at least 15 minutes before shredding.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store My Fave Birria Tacos in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
- They will stay fresh for up to 3 days.
Freezing My Fave Birria Tacos
- Place cooled tacos in freezer-safe bags or containers.
- They can be frozen for up to 2 months.
Reheating My Fave Birria Tacos
-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C), place tacos on a baking sheet, and heat for about 10-15 minutes.
- Microwave: Heat tacos on a microwave-safe plate for 1-2 minutes, checking frequently.
- Stovetop: Warm tacos in a skillet over medium heat for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way.

What is birria?
Birria is a traditional Mexican dish made from slow-cooked meat, usually goat or beef, seasoned with various spices, served with consomé or broth.
